![]() |
|
|
|||||||
| Регистрация | << Правила форума >> | FAQ | Пользователи | Календарь | Поиск | Сообщения за сегодня | Все разделы прочитаны |
![]() |
|
|
Опции темы | Поиск в этой теме | Опции просмотра |
|
#16
|
||||
|
||||
|
Цитата:
|
|
#17
|
|||
|
|||
|
и в нем тоже точку указать надо, то есть показать ему что таблицы лежат в текущем каталоге, где и программа.
|
|
#19
|
||||
|
||||
|
проверить установлен ли BDE можно так:
Код:
... procedure TForm1.FormCreate(Sender: TObject); begin Table1.DatabaseName:=''; Table1.TableName:='country.db'; Table1.Open; end; ... |
|
#20
|
||||
|
||||
|
Объекту Database1 в свойстве databasename пишу .
Alias name: не указываю ничего. Parameter overrides: тоже ничего не пишу при компилировании вылетает ошибка: "Укнау дадабайс алиас .'." |
|
#21
|
||||
|
||||
|
если работа BDE проверена предыдущим постом, то:
Код:
Database1.DatabaseName:='MyDb';
Table1.DatabaseName:='MyDb';
Table1.TableName:='country.db';
Database1.DriverName:='STANDARD';
Database1.Params.Clear;
Database1.Params.Add('PATH=c:\alien\'); // эта строка нужна, если файлы БД лежат не в той же папке, что и exe
// если в той же папке, то комментим ее
Database1.Open;
Table1.Open;если и это не поможет, тогда на рабочем компьютере в БДЕАдмин смотрим алиас bd и его параметры пишем руками в Database1.Params.Add не забывая изменить Database1.DriverName на нужное. Последний раз редактировалось NumLock, 23.03.2011 в 10:05. |